    12 SP A JET UNIT OPERA TION The spa jet unit features five hydro-therapy jets, a whirlpool jet, a suction vent, and a filter housing. The five hydro-therapy jets (A), located on the front of the spa jet unit, focus the water massage on your neck and back. The whirlpool jet (B), located on the left side of the spa jet unit, directs the flow of the w ...

    13 CLEANING THE INFLA T ABLE SP A LINER The liner should be cleaned with a mild soap solution. Do not use solvents. The liner should always be clean and dry before being moved or stored. CHECKING AND CLEANING THE FIL TER The filter should be checked periodically for build-up of dirt and oil. If the filter needs to be cleaned, follow the steps below ...
